# 3 Greg Lloyd
Greg Lloyd is arguably the meanest man to ever play the game. He not only was brutal in his hits, but he had intelligence that helped him be in the right places at the right time. He practically led the Steelers' defense after the retirement of inside linebacker David Little.
# 2 Jack Ham
Jack Ham is ranked number two,because of his intellect, his toughness, and his overall ability to play the game.He is the total package for a linebacker, and would probably be ranked number one if he had had the meanstreak of Jack Lambert.
# 1 Jack Lambert
Jack Lambert is ranked number one, because of his amazing ability to play middle linebacker, and because of his meanness that ranked him toughest player to ever play the game.
I'm going to leave you with a quote from my pick for number one, Jack Lambert, " If I could have my life to do over again, I would play professional football. And you da** well better believe I would be a Pittsburgh Steeler."
